27.6.1351
Regest: Friedrich Keyssil, Priester, verlehnt mit Zustimmung des Dechanten und des Kapitels zu Senthe Gowere für 4 Mark jährlich zu Weihnachten an Werner Reysingere erblich einen zum St. Johannes-Baptista-Altar und dem Kärner (kerintettere - Beinhaus) zu Sentte Gowere, die er selbst gestiftet hat, gehörenden Weingarten; der Weingarten gehörte vordem Konrad Bickinbechers und liegt in der Padinsbergir (Patersberg) Gemarkung an dem Mittilpade; die Erbpächter können vor St. Johann-Bapt.-Tag zwei Mark mit 24 Mark zurückkaufen, die beiden anderen Mark sollen auf dem Weingarten erblich liegenbleiben zu Gunsten der Vikare des vorgenannten Altares; als Unterpfand setzt Werner einen Weingarten auf dem Holenberge bei Johann Huonischsone; wenn die zwei Mark zurückgekauft sind, so soll der Teil des Weingartens ledig sein, der von einer Frau Else zugekommen ist, der andere Teil, der von meiner Mutter herkommt, soll für die beiden andern Mark liegen bleiben. Alle dyse vorgeschriebenen ding werden irzalt an deme gerichte tzuo Husin (St. Goarshausen), duo eyn gemeyne ding waz, da des neystden mantagis nach sencte Johannis dag Baptisten. Es siegeln Dechant und Kapitel zu Sentte Gewere und der Aussteller. Datum anno domini 1351 feria secsunds post festum beati Johannis Baptiste. Org. (deutsch) Perg. 2 Siegel u. Perg.-streifen ab.

BZK no.
The Bundeszentralkartei (BZK) is the central register of the federal government and federal states for completed compensation proceedings. When a claim is entered into the BZK, a number is assigned for unique identification. This BZK number refers to a compensation claim, not to a person. If a person has made several claims (e.g. for themselves and for relatives), each claim generally has its own BZK number. Often, the file number of the respective compensation authority is used as the BZK number.
This number is important for making an inquiry to the relevant archive.
